猿代码 — 科研/AI模型/高性能计算
0

"HPC应用中的GPU优化策略与实践"

摘要: 高性能计算(HPC)应用中广泛使用GPU进行加速,GPU优化策略成为了研究的热点。GPU的并行计算能力强大,可以大幅提高计算速度。因此,针对GPU的优化策略对于提高HPC应用的性能至关重要。在进行GPU优化时,首先需要理 ...
高性能计算(HPC)应用中广泛使用GPU进行加速,GPU优化策略成为了研究的热点。GPU的并行计算能力强大,可以大幅提高计算速度。因此,针对GPU的优化策略对于提高HPC应用的性能至关重要。

在进行GPU优化时,首先需要理解并利用GPU的硬件特性。GPU采用了大规模并行计算的架构,因此可以同时处理多个计算任务。针对这一特性,编写并行化算法可以充分利用GPU的计算资源,进而提高应用性能。

除了并行化算法,GPU的存储器优化也是一个重要方面。GPU具有多级存储结构,包括寄存器、共享内存和全局内存等。合理地利用这些存储结构可以减少数据访问延迟,提高数据传输速度,从而提高计算效率。

此外,优化数据传输也是GPU优化的重要一环。在HPC应用中,大量数据需要在主机内存和GPU内存之间传输。合理地管理数据传输过程,减少数据拷贝次数和数据传输延迟,可以有效提高应用的整体性能。

针对不同类型的HPC应用,GPU优化策略也有所不同。例如,在图像处理、深度学习和物理模拟等领域,GPU优化策略会有所差异。因此,根据具体的应用场景,选择合适的GPU优化策略至关重要。

在实践中,综合考虑算法、存储器、数据传输和特定应用需求等因素,进行综合优化是提高HPC应用性能的有效途径。通过不断优化GPU应用,可以不断提升计算效率,加速科学研究和工程计算的进程。

总的来说,GPU优化策略在HPC应用中具有重要意义,可以提高计算效率,加速科学研究进程。随着GPU技术的不断发展,相信未来会有更多的优化策略和实践经验涌现,为HPC领域带来更多创新突破。

说点什么...

已有0条评论

最新评论...

本文作者
2024-11-15 20:03
  • 0
    粉丝
  • 173
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)